Function
UNIFOAM AZ-E is a quick
action oxidizer that acts on the sulfhydryl groups of the
gluten forming disulfur bridges. This way it conditions
and reinforces the structure of the doughs made with
flours of poor content of gluten. In the Fig. 1 are shown
the outline of reaction of the UNIFOAM AZ-E.

Uses
UNIFOAM AZ-E is commonly used as flour improver. Doughs
carried out with flours treated with UNIFOAM AZ-E possess
a more cohesive structure, they tolerate better
absorption of water and this is finally translated in a
better texture and crumb volume. UNIFOAM AZ-E is not
bleach and it doesn't destroy vitamins that the flour
has. Therefore the UNIFOAM AZ-E is ideal to replace other
quick action aditives that are less acceptable as
alimentary preservatives. UNIFOAM AZ-E doesn't react with
dry flour. Neither deterioration is observed during the
storage with flour. UNIFOAM AZ-E acts in quick form when
entering the flour in contact with the water during the
kneading.
